How to Automate Handwriting to Excel with AI
The process of automating handwriting to Excel with AI involves using specialized software or tools that can recognize and convert handwritten text into digital data. These tools use machine learning algorithms to learn the patterns and nuances of human handwriting, allowing them to accurately transcribe handwritten notes into digital text. One of the key benefits of using AI-powered handwriting recognition tools is that they can learn and improve over time, becoming more accurate and efficient with each use.
Another advantage of automating handwriting to Excel with AI is that it can help reduce errors and inconsistencies in data entry. When handwritten notes are manually transcribed into digital data, there is always a risk of human error, which can lead to inaccuracies and inconsistencies in the data. By using AI-powered handwriting recognition tools, you can minimize the risk of errors and ensure that your data is accurate and reliable. Additionally, automating handwriting to Excel with AI can also help you save time and effort, as you no longer need to manually transcribe handwritten notes into digital data.
There are several AI-powered handwriting recognition tools available on the market, each with its own strengths and weaknesses. Some popular options include Google's Handwriting Recognition API, Microsoft's Azure Computer Vision, and ABBYY's FineReader. When choosing a tool, it's essential to consider factors such as accuracy, speed, and compatibility with your existing workflow and systems. You should also look for tools that offer advanced features such as data validation, formatting, and integration with popular productivity software like Excel.
Getting Started with Automation
To get started with automating handwriting to Excel with AI, you'll need to choose a suitable tool or software that meets your needs and budget. Once you've selected a tool, you can begin by uploading your handwritten notes or documents to the platform, where they will be processed and converted into digital data. You can then review and edit the transcribed text to ensure accuracy and consistency, before exporting it to Excel or other productivity software.
It's also essential to develop a workflow that integrates AI-powered handwriting recognition with your existing systems and processes. This may involve setting up automated workflows, creating custom templates, and establishing data validation and quality control procedures.
